Page 12 EM7 CINE Attaching Trim Float ✓ EM7 CINE kit includes a trim float that, when installed, makes the entire EM7 CINE External Monitor neutrally buoyant. This applies only to the basic configuration shown (i.e., without the optional battery shell) Tighten the screws until finger tight.
Page 13 EM7 CINE Battery Shell Installation (Optional) ✓ EM7 CINE options include an extended battery shell to accommodate 2x Sony-type L-series batteries up to size NP-F970 or equivalent. ✓ To install, remove 6 screws on the low-profile shell as shown below, replace the shell with the larger battery shell, and secure with screws.
EM7 CINE Cable Replacement ✓ Replacing the EM7 CINE cables is straightforward. Referring to the image below, use a 9/64 hex tool to remove 2 screws securing the Cable Shell to the housing shell. Carefully remove the cable with bulkhead adapter and replace with new.
